Jewelry trade show security: Protecting your merchandise

Trade shows introduce unique security risks from travel, storage and high foot traffic, requiring planning before, during and after the event.

  • Plan travel and shipping carefully, using armored transport and secure storage when possible.
  • Never leave your booth unattended and display only one item at a time.
  • Complete a final inventory count and ship sold items directly to customers after the show.

Trade shows are essential for growing relationships and showcasing your brand, but they also introduce elevated security risks. High-value inventory, travel and crowded venues require thoughtful planning and constant awareness. With the right preparation, you can reduce business risk and stay focused on making the most of the event.

Before the show

A secure trade show experience begins long before you arrive on the show floor. Early planning is one of the most effective ways to prevent losses.

Travel planning

  • Share travel itineraries only with trusted employees or partners who need the information.
  • Use social media to strategically promote your brand, but refrain from posting real-time travel details, hotel locations or merchandise specifics.
  • Confirm whether your hotel offers secure vault storage and understand their access controls and limitations.

Coverage & security awareness

  • Review your insurance coverage to confirm it includes transit, on-site display, storage and post-show transport.
  • Stay informed about emerging threats by subscribing to industry alerts and bulletins from organizations such as the Jewelers' Security Alliance (JSA).

Secure shipping & transport

  • Use armored transportation whenever possible and always declare the full value of your merchandise.
  • If carrying inventory personally, consider engaging a licensed security professional to mitigate exposure during travel.
  • Consider specialized jewelry shipping tools, such as JM® Shipping Solution, which offer shipment monitoring, risk-based routing guidance and dedicated support to help reduce transit-related theft and loss.

Staff preparedness

  • Train all attending staff on trade show-specific security protocols and expectations.
  • Reinforce situational awareness, proper handling of merchandise and procedures for reporting suspicious activity.

During the show

Once the event begins, vigilance is critical. Trade shows combine high-value goods with heavy foot traffic, making them attractive targets for theft.

Booth security

  • Never leave the booth unattended, as doing so may jeopardize your insurance coverage.
  • Assign at least two staff members during setup, teardown and show hours to reduce distraction and vulnerability.
  • Display one item at a time and keep remaining inventory secured in locked cases or safes.

Inventory management

  • Conduct and document inventory checks upon arrival, multiple times throughout the day and before closing.
  • Address missing or suspicious activity immediately, as early reporting improves outcomes.
  • Use secure payment methods and verify customer identities for all transactions.

End-of-day security

  • Perform a final inventory reconciliation before leaving the booth each day.
  • Use armored services to transport unsold merchandise off-site when possible.
  • Remove exhibitor badges before exiting the venue and request security escorts if transporting valuables.

After the show

Security doesn't end when the show closes. The post-event period is a common time for losses to occur if controls are relaxed too soon.

Packing & shipping

  • Complete a final inventory count before packing and shipping.
  • Transport remaining merchandise using armored services whenever feasible.
  • Ship sold items directly to customers rather than carrying them post-show.
  • Avoid branded cases or bags that draw attention during travel.

Approach trade show season with confidence

With proactive planning and consistent security practices, you can focus on building connections and showcasing your merchandise without unnecessary risk.
